Post by Doug on Apr 25, 2004 16:55:35 GMT -5
The centerpiece fo the Franklin shows is the G&LW show at the big center outside town on Hwy 441. There is also a show from the local club and several smaller shows around town. I used to go to the end of July show, but have to move it to the spring show this year. I always try to go to the local rock shops while there also. I have gotten really good deals on facet rough and some decent cabbing material in the shops. There is also a tradelot/swap similar to the Grassy Creek show behind the source on 441 South. YOU will HAVE to have a business license to get into the G&LW show, but there are lots of other shows in town at the same time.
To get to Franklin you can take several routes, but I usually go to exit 27 off I40 and head south/west on 23/441. Follow 441 to the town of Franklin. It will usualy take more than one day to see the shows and I usually try to get in a little collecting while in the area. I plan to be there Friday & Saturday.
